Diversity in film and television representation refers to the practice of including a variety of different races, ethnicities, genders, sexual orientations, abilities, and other diverse characteristics in on-screen portrayals.

Key Features

  • Inclusive casting
  • Authentic storytelling
  • Representation of underrepresented groups
  • Promotion of diversity and inclusion

Pros

  • Promotes equality and representation for marginalized communities
  • Allows for more authentic and relatable storytelling
  • Helps break stereotypes and promotes empathy and understanding

Cons

  • Implementation can sometimes feel forced or tokenistic
  • Resistance from certain audiences or industry professionals
